Prerequisites:
- Make sure you have Java Development Kit (JDK) 8 or later installed on your Windows 10 machine.
- Set the
JAVA_HOME
environment variable to the installation path of your JDK.
Download Artifactory:
Go to the JFrog website and download Artifactory 5.11 for Windows. You may need to create an account on JFrog's website to access the downloads.Extract the Archive:
Once the download is complete, extract the contents of the Artifactory archive (ZIP) to a directory on your machine. For example, you can extract it toC:\artifactory
.Configuration:

Startup:
Open a Command Prompt with administrative privileges.
Navigate to the
bin
directory inside the Artifactory installation directory (e.g.,C:\artifactory\bin
).Run the following command to start Artifactory:
artifactory.bat
Access Artifactory:
Once Artifactory is started, you can access it through a web browser using the following URL:
bashhttp://localhost:8081/artifactory
If you encounter any issues, check the logs in the
logs
directory inside the Artifactory installation directory for troubleshooting.
